Mediterranean Lemon Herb Chicken: A Flavorful, Zesty Delight

Introduction:
This Mediterranean Lemon Herb Chicken is a vibrant, savory dish filled with the rich flavors of lemon, fresh herbs, and a hint of feta cheese. Roasted baby potatoes, seasoned chicken, and a tangy dressing make for a complete meal that’s both comforting and refreshing. With its combination of citrus, garlic, and olives, it brings a touch of the Mediterranean to your table!

Ingredients:
1 pound baby potatoes, halved
4 tablespoons plus 1/3 cup extra virgin olive oil
Kosher salt and black pepper
2 lemons, 1 halved, and 1 sliced
6 chicken thighs or breasts
2 tablespoons dried oregano
1 tablespoon smoked paprika
1 shallot, chopped
Red pepper flakes, to taste
6-8 garlic cloves, lightly smashed
2 cups mixed fresh parsley, oregano, and dill, chopped
1 medium yellow onion, sliced
6-8 ounces feta cheese, cubed
4 tablespoons salted butter, sliced into 6 pieces
2 tablespoons red wine vinegar
1-2 pepperoncini, chopped
3/4 cup Greek olive mix, or green olives, torn
